Struct ActivityObjectAttachments

Source
pub struct ActivityObjectAttachments {
    pub content: Option<String>,
    pub display_name: Option<String>,
    pub embed: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sEmbed>,
    pub full_image: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sFullImage>,
    pub id: Option<String>,
    pub image: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sImage>,
    pub object_type: Option<String>,
    pub preview_thumbnails: Option<Vec<ActivityObjectAttachmentsPreviewThumbnails>>,
    pub thumbnails: Option<Vec<ActivityObjectAttachmentsThumbnails>>,
    pub url: Option<String>,
}
Expand description

The media objects attached to this activity.

This type is not used in any activity, and only used as part of another schema.

Fields§

§content: Option<String>

If the attachment is an article, this property contains a snippet of text from the article. It can also include descriptions for other types.

§display_name: Option<String>

The title of the attachment, such as a photo caption or an article title.

§embed: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sEmbed>

If the attachment is a video, the embeddable link.

§full_image: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sFullImage>

The full image URL for photo attachments.

§id: Option<String>

The ID of the attachment.

§image: Option<ActivityObjectAttachmentsImage>

The preview image for photos or videos.

§object_type: Option<String>

The type of media object. Possible values include, but are not limited to, the following values:

  • “photo” - A photo.
  • “album” - A photo album.
  • “video” - A video.
  • “article” - An article, specified by a link.
§preview_thumbnails: Option<Vec<ActivityObjectAttachmentsPreviewThumbnails>>

When previewing, these are the optional thumbnails for the post. When posting an article, choose one by setting the attachment.image.url property. If you don’t choose one, one will be chosen for you.

§thumbnails: Option<Vec<ActivityObjectAttachmentsThumbnails>>

If the attachment is an album, this property is a list of potential additional thumbnails from the album.

§url: Option<String>

The link to the attachment, which should be of type text/html.
